Airtable Marketplace can provide a backlink when your team publishes a genuine Airtable extension or script. The link opportunity comes from your approved public marketplace listing: Airtable’s submission guide asks for a support URL, and live listings can expose that support website beside publisher contact details.

Steps

  1. Decide whether your product can honestly be packaged as an Airtable extension or script that helps Airtable users solve a workflow problem.
  2. Read Airtable’s extension documentation, then build and test the extension locally with Airtable’s developer tools.
  3. Polish the app before submission: write clear user-facing copy, add useful onboarding, handle errors, and make the workflow understandable to reviewers and end users.
  4. Prepare the marketplace listing metadata Airtable requests, including extension name, square extension icon, publisher name, publisher icon, short and long descriptions, screenshots, support email, support URL, reviewer instructions, a walkthrough video if useful, and an example base invite link.
  5. Submit the extension from the project directory using Airtable’s block submit flow and respond to any review feedback.

Airtable Marketplace ETL++ listing showing publisher details, Contact publisher, and Support website links

  1. After approval, open the public marketplace listing and confirm the support website points to the correct canonical page for your project or documentation.

Example: the public ETL++ Airtable Marketplace listing displays Autometa Solutions LLC as the publisher and includes a “Support website” link to external documentation. In the observed page, that link used rel="noopener noreferrer" rather than nofollow, but you should re-check the rendered listing because marketplace link attributes can change.

Use this only when you can support a real Airtable app. Thin or purely promotional submissions are unlikely to pass marketplace review, and the time cost is much higher than simple profile or directory backlinks.

Provider overview

Airtable Marketplace is the public directory for Airtable extensions, scripts, templates, and interfaces. Developers who build a useful Airtable extension or script can submit it for review, and approved listings can include publisher details, contact information, and a support website link that points back to the developer's own documentation or product site.

Key challenges to get a backlink from Airtable Marketplace

Airtable Marketplace is a moderated software marketplace, not a quick profile-link site. A backlink requires building a real Airtable extension or script, preparing a complete marketplace listing, passing Airtable's review, and maintaining support resources for users. Submissions need screenshots, publisher details, support contact information, reviewer instructions, and a working extension submitted through Airtable's developer tools.
